RiverHawks Men's Soccer to open home schedule Wednesday

TAHLEQUAH -- The RiverHawks Men's Soccer team will open their home schedule on Wednesday evening against Midwestern State before facing Oklahoma Christian on the road Saturday night. 

Live stats for both matches can be found at goriverhawksgo.com.

First Touches
1. NSU is 1-1 this season after beating Missouri S&T and falling to Drury over the weekend. Against S&T, Aaron Ugbah, Ameer Madden and Matthew Corness picked up goals.
2. The last time that NSU faced Midwestern State they lost 1-0 and trail the all-time series 7-29-2.  Against Oklahoma Christian,  the RiverHawks are 14-12-1 in the all-time series, and won 4-3 in last season's meeting.  NSU trailed 3-nil into the 11th minute the last time they faced OC.  
3. Midwestern State is 2-0 this season with wins over Dixie State (Utah) and Colorado State-Pueblo. Carlos Flores, Hikaruhito Melke and Adam Conway each have goals for the Mustangs while Taylor Lampe has played all 180 minutes in net, allowing just one goal. Michael Meachum is in his second season as head coach.
4. Oklahoma Christian is 2-0 this season after beating Southern Nazarene and Oklahoma Baptist, both in one-goal matches. Thomas van der Meulen leads the Eagles with two goals while D'Waylan McIntosh has one goal. Anthony Trabichet has played both games in net, allowing just one goal while making 13 saves.David Scott is in his 14th season as head coach of the Eagles.
5. NSU Head Coach Rob Czlonka is in his ninth season as head coach of the RiverHawks. NSU has known a lot of success under Czlonka, having qualified four times for the NCAA Tournament, including two trips to the NCAA Elite 8 (2015, 2017) and two trips to the NCAA Sweet 16 (2014, 2018). 

Up Next: NSU will open GAC play on Sept. 19 when they travel to Hays, Kansas to face Fort Hays State. They will also face Newman on the road on Sept. 21.
